Understanding Spatial Disorientation in Night Flights
Spatial disorientation played a role in several rock stars killed in plane crashes, particularly in the cases involving clear night skies over flat terrain. Pilots trusted visual cues that did not match actual aircraft orientation, leading to controlled flight into terrain or altitude loss.
This phenomenon affects even experienced aviators when visibility is good but horizon reference is poor. Instruments may be ignored or misinterpreted during night VFR travel, especially in small general aviation aircraft that lack advanced attitude reference systems.
Rock legends who died under these conditions include Buddy Holly and pilot Roger Peterson, whose last flight departed under deceptively calm weather. Their legacy highlights how quickly a routine tour hop can turn fatal without proper instrument training or discipline.
